Physical Therapist I

3 months ago


Del Mar, United States Rady Children's Hospital Full time

**This is a casual position which is subject to renewal on 03/14/2025.** JOB SUMMARY: Independently evaluates the movement ability of patients through the administration and interpretation of standardized tests, clinical observation, and patient/family interview. Creates individualized treatment plans and home exercise programs and provides patient/family training. Develops and implements innovative and specific treatment plans to maximize the patient's functional potential or return to previous level of functioning, based on clinical findings. Consults with medical team and allied health professionals and documents all pertinent clinical findings to render a comprehensive, family-based or individual intervention plan. M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S: Master's Degree BLS for Health Providers (AHA) Physical Therapist Valid California driver's license and auto insurance required when applicable. Current California license in PT, or CA Physical Therapist license applicant (PTLA status) if new grad or licensed in another state Bachelor's degree in lieu of Master's degree, if graduated prior to 2000 Ability and experience working independently, using critical thinking skills and processes to arrive at objective, strategic, results-oriented decisions within the context of patient care and department, division and organizational priorities. P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S: Doctorate Degree (non MD) Pediatric experience **The expected hiring range for this position is $39.51 to $54.33.** The Culture at Rady Children’s Rady Children’s is a place where everyone CARES about everyone else.
